Do you meet Admissions Requirements?
To be considered for admission applicants must:
Successfully complete all prerequisites coursework with a C or better at an accredited U.S. or Canadian based institutions.
Submit 2 letters of recommendation.
The school of pharmacy does not have a minimum gpa in which you need to apply, however in order to be an competitive applicant it is encouraged that students have a 2.5 gpa.
The school of pharmacy does not accept online coursework, except for COVID-19 related exceptions and except for the following coursework: Statistics, Calculus and Biochemistry.
International Students
The University of Wyoming School of Pharmacy accepts applications for international students.
Please refer to the PharmCAS application instructions for International Students.
School of Pharmacy requirements are the same as domestic students, in addition international students must provide official proof of English proficiency by submitting TOEFL scores with min. score 71.
Please refer to the International Student Application Requirements for UW.
Meeting minimum application requirements does not guarantee an interview or admission to the School of Pharmacy.

Applying to the University of Wyoming School of Pharmacy:
Great! You are ready to take next steps and apply to The University of Wyoming School of Pharmacy!
Students applying to the UWYO School of Pharmacy using the application site PharmCAS.org.
The School of Pharmacy rolls admission and actively admits students from September until May.
Applications are accepted until May 3, 2022.
The School of Pharmacy does not require the PCAT.
The School of Pharmacy does not require a supplemental application.
